Buck Ridge
Buck Ridge is a peak in Carter, Tennessee and has an elevation of 3,901 feet. Buck Ridge is situated nearby to the hamlet Flat Springs, as well as near Battleground.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Heaton
Hamlet
Heaton is an unincorporated community in Avery County, North Carolina, United States. The community is located along NC 194, centered at the Heaton Bridge, which crosses over the Elk River. Heaton is situated 6 miles south of Buck Ridge.
